About agriculture in Vary
Vary is a village situated in the Berehove Raion of the Zakarpattia Oblast, positioned near the confluence of the Borzhava and Tisza rivers. The landscape is characterized by the flat, fertile plains of the Transcarpathian Lowland, bordered by the Hungarian frontier. The surrounding rural area is a patchwork of cultivated fields and traditional farmsteads, benefiting from the mild, humid climate of the region.
Agriculture in this area focuses heavily on horticulture and viticulture. The local climate is ideal for growing early vegetables, berries, and stone fruits. Many households and small-scale farms operate greenhouses to supply markets with tomatoes, peppers, and cucumbers. Additionally, the fertile soil supports the cultivation of grain crops and sunflowers, while small-scale livestock farming remains a staple of the local rural economy.
For agronomists and seasonal workers, Vary offers opportunities primarily in the vegetable and fruit sectors. There is a high demand for labor during the spring planting season and the summer harvest of greenhouse crops and berries. Workers can expect a focus on intensive farming techniques and manual labor, with the local agricultural cycle being closely tied to the seasonal demands of both domestic and cross-border trade.
